Output 8b54af6ff178dd0e951600c32d790fe73f2f50e2a6d0e1cad29d83865725627a:9

value
151810366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b64a5786cc4e6a9643728d0d3abc40f542a0eef3 OP_EQUAL
address
MQX2Gi5n6H6Aop4mrMwoS59akCNoxKSHQe
transaction
8b54af6ff178dd0e951600c32d790fe73f2f50e2a6d0e1cad29d83865725627a
spent
true